Venice In Spotlight

“Hana-bi,” a Japanese tale about a police officer whose personal tragedies lead him to rob a bank, won the Golden Lion for best movie at the Venice Film Festival on Saturday. Above, “Hana-bi” director-star Takeschi Kitano accepts his award. The best actor award went to Wesley Snipes for his role as a romantically troubled advertising executive in “One Night Stand,” by director Mike Figgis. Robin Tunney won for best actress in “Niagara Niagara,” from Bob Gosse. The 11-day event was notably lacking in the normal glitz and gossip. Harrison Ford and Sylvester Stallone were among the few big stars to show.
